Hamlet, written by William Shakespeare around 1600–1601, is a tragedy considered one of the greatest works in Western literature. Composed during the Elizabethan era, it reflects the period’s fascination with revenge, mortality, and political intrigue, as well as the philosophical shifts of the Renaissance. Likely inspired by an earlier play, the Ur-Hamlet, and Scandinavian legends of Amleth, Shakespeare crafted a complex psychological drama set in Denmark’s Elsinore Castle. The story follows Prince Hamlet, who seeks to avenge his father’s murder by his uncle Claudius, exploring themes of madness, morality, and existential doubt. Its rich language, introspective soliloquies, and universal questions about life and death have made it a cornerstone of theater and literary study.
